UCC21710QDWEVM-025: Do we need an external IGBT or Load to test the EVM Board ?

Part Number: UCC21710QDWEVM-025
Other Parts Discussed in Thread: UCC21710-Q1

We have to test the input and output switching wave forms, given in section 2.2.2 in the user guide. How do we simulate an IGBT on the output side. Do we need an IGBT on the Output or we ll just get the wave forms with out anyl oad 

  • Hello,

    You must use a load at the output of the gate driver to emulate the charging/discharging of the IGBT's gate. The EVM for UCC21710-Q1 includes a capacitive load at the output (C26, 10nF capacitor) to emulate the input capacitance of an IGBT or power MOSFET. You may also swap this capacitor for another which may be closer to the actual input capacitance of your IGBT. For true evaluation of a specific IGBT, it is best to replace the load capacitor with the actual switching device you will use in your application.
